Why Did Cisco Join the Streaming Video Technology Alliance?

Cisco has been a founding member of the Alliance since 2014. As a market-leading partner, vendor, and innovator of infrastructure solutions to Communication Service Providers (CSPs), one of our goals is to help the industry recognize their value within the streaming ecosystem. In 2020, we formed a partnership with Qwilt, and together we launched a global content delivery network (CDN) solution that leverages the CSP edge to address the increasing volumes of streaming content over the internet and delivers them without overwhelming the network. We believe CSPs’ footprint of the end-to-end infrastructure, combined with their differentiated experience and expertise in traffic engineering/management, makes their role unique and pivotal to ensuring high-quality streaming on a global scale. The resources and insights the Alliance offers are crucial to fostering collaborative initiatives around open standards, a key to successful implementation of next-gen content delivery platforms such as the joint Cisco/Qwilt solution.

What Do You Believe is the Biggest Technical Challenge Facing the Streaming Video Industry the SVTA Can Help Address?

There are several trends happening in the market today. They include explosive growth in video consumption, increasingly fragmented content delivery (amidst subscriber preference for broad choices of streaming content), and the ever-growing popularity of live streaming. And there’s also significant interest and investments in the Metaverse, which should impact many industry verticals. The Metaverse calls for volumetric applications that are both latency-sensitive and bandwidth-intensive. Traditional Content Delivery Networks (CDNs) aren’t equipped or designed to effectively handle them. We need to enable the shift to a more modern, future-ready content delivery solution, and one that’s built to address the specific challenges around scale, performance, and cost-efficiency.
